We have started planting of our trees at the IMPACT OAL research site!
On the 28th of April 2024, seedlings of Eucalyptus cloeziana, E. grandis and E. urophylla arrived at the Department of Forestry and Wood Science (DFWS), to be planted at the new, exciting IMPACT OAL research site.
We greatly thank the Merensky Nursery for sponsoring these trees for our research goals! They spent some time in the nursery of the DFWS, to receive some love and pampering after their long journey to us.
But of course, these trees are meant for research purposes and could not spend the rest of their lives in small containers! No no no… We therefore had to prepare them for the conditions they were meant to grow in – outside! Thus, they were moved to the outside of the nursery on the 22nd of April – this was to make them use to not receiving water three times a day and to harden them off for the tough conditions they were about to face in the real world!
On the 29th of April, the first of the trees were planted at the IMPACT OAL research site! The planting of all the trees for IMPACT OAL is still ongoing, and our team is working hard to have the planting phase completed by the end of May 2024. Stay tuned for more updates!!
